Can You Measure Them?
Next, consider your confidence level when it comes to measuring up for your outdoor blinds. If you’re not quite confident, it’s wise to opt for custom-made outdoor blinds that are professionally measured. This ensures they’ll fit perfectly when installed. The last thing you want is to invest your hard-earned money only to find they’re a few centimetres too short or long.
Can You Install Them?
Speaking of installation, when you buy ready-made blinds, you’ll need to determine how to install them yourself or possibly hire a third party. While some people may be perfectly confident and capable of doing this on their own, others may not and doing half a job would result in the outdoor blinds not looking great and also not being able to live up to their full potential. Professional installation ensures the longevity and optimal appearance of your outdoor blinds.
Do They Have A Warranty?
Whether you are purchasing readymade or custom-made blinds, always check if they come with a warranty and how long it lasts. Ready-made blinds will often come with a short, or even no warranty, whereas any reputable custom-made outdoor blind supplier should offer a warranty for an extended period of time.
